Intended to be a compilation of Imperial recordings. In fact it mistakenly includes two ABC recordings from 1964, "Love Me" and "Valley of Tears", with wrong phonographic copyright "Pre. 1957". Moreover, "Love Me" is mistakenly credited to Domino and Bartholomew (as the song recorded at Imperial), whereas this is another song, written by Leiber and Stoller.
A big mistake of LP's compilers.
